“Without Emotion, There Is Nothing Left But Burden”: Teaching Mathematics Through Heathcote's Improvisational Drama
Susan Gerofsky

Proceedings of Bridges 2011: Mathematics, Music, Art, Architecture, Culture
Pages 329–336
Regular Papers

Abstract

This paper justifies the use of Heathcote's whole group improvisation drama in mathematics education and gives mathematical and non-mathematical examples. It is suggested that this technique for teaching curriculum through the medium of drama in an `as if' setting engages students through immersive emotional and contextual modes of understanding.
